- - Como instalar o tema GTK do papel no Linux

Como instalar o tema GTK do papel no Linux

Os temas de design de materiais são os favoritos noDesktop Linux ultimamente. Uma das melhores implementações disponíveis no mercado é o tema Paper GTK. É um tema mínimo e plano que segue rigorosamente as especificações de design do material do Google. Este tema GTK é focado principalmente no kit de ferramentas GTK 3 e funciona melhor com ele. No entanto, apesar disso, o Paper ainda consegue funcionar muito bem com aplicativos e ambientes de desktop baseados em GTK 2.

Instale o Tema GTK do Paper

Neste tutorial, abordaremos a construção de Paper a partir dezero, pois é a melhor maneira de obter a versão mais recente absoluta sem muitos problemas. O primeiro passo para criar o Paper a partir da origem é instalar todas as suas dependências. Especificamente, o Paper precisa de Git, GTK Engine Murrine e algumas outras coisas.

Ubuntu

sudo apt install gtk2-engines-murrine gtk2-engines-pixbuf git autoconf

Debian

sudo apt-get install gtk2-engines-murrine gtk2-engines-pixbuf git autoconf

Arch Linux

sudo pacman -S gtk-engine-murrine gtk-engines git autoconf

Fedora

sudo dnf install gtk-murrine-engine gtk2-engines git autoconf

OpenSUSE

sudo zypper install gtk-murrine-engine gtk2-engines git autoconf

Outros Linux

Neste tutorial, focaremos principalmente os maisdistribuições Linux populares (como Ubuntu, Fedora, Debian etc.), no entanto, isso não significa que o Paper não funcione em outras distribuições Linux. Dado que neste guia o papel está sendo construído, não há necessidade de se preocupar. Se você estiver executando uma distribuição Linux menos conhecida, localize as seguintes dependências. Lembre-se de que eles podem ter nomes diferentes.

Pesquise no gerenciador de pacotes do seu sistema operacional "Git", "Autoconf", "Mecanismo GTK murrine" e "Mecanismos GTK".

Para começar a criar o Paper, abra um terminal e use o comando Git para baixar o código-fonte mais recente para o seu PC Linux.

git clone https://github.com/snwh/paper-gtk-theme.git

O download de todo o código-fonte do tema Paper pode demorar um pouco, dependendo da velocidade da sua internet. Quando terminar, use o CD comando e mova o terminal do diretório inicial do usuário no qual foi iniciado, para o recém-clonado papel-gtk-tema pasta.

cd paper-gtk-theme

Dentro da pasta de código-fonte do Paper GTK, a construção pode começar. O primeiro comando que você precisará executar durante o processo de compilação é o autogen.sh roteiro. Este script irá analisar o seu PC Linux, determinar se você possui todas as bibliotecas corretas para iniciar o processo de criação e gerar os arquivos necessários.

./autogen.sh

A execução do autogen.sh também gera um configurar roteiro. Execute-o para concluir a configuração que autogen.sh começado.

./configure

Depois de autogen.sh Quando o script termina, o próximo passo no processo de construção é usar o makefile. No terminal, execute o faço comando. A compilação começará quando esse comando for executado e levará um tempo, portanto, seja paciente.

make

Nesta última etapa, você usará faço novamente. No entanto, em vez de executá-lo para criar, você o usará para instalar o código. Corre faça instalar com o sudo comando, para instalar o tema em todo o sistema.

sudo make install

Instalar para um único usuário

O tema Paper GTK cria e instala no sistema de arquivos Raiz, em / usr / share / themes /. Muitas vezes correndo faça instalar sem privilégios sudo instalará tudo para um único usuário dentro do ~ / .themes em vez de. No entanto, o Paper GTK Theme não funciona dessa maneira. Em vez disso, se você deseja disponibilizar esse tema para um usuário no sistema, siga os procedimentos de instalação tradicionais e mova os arquivos para o local certo manualmente.

Primeiro, CD no diretório de temas do seu PC Linux. Então, usando o mv comando, mova Papel para ~ / .themes diretório.

mkdir -p ~/.themes
sudo mv Paper ~/.themes

Depois de mover o Paper para a pasta correta, ele deve ser utilizado apenas pelo usuário que mantém o tema. Repita esse processo para quantos usuários desejar.

Tema de ícone do GTK de papel

Nenhum tema GTK está completo sem um tema de ícone. Felizmente, o desenvolvedor do tema Paper GTK também tem um ícone para usar. Ele foi projetado para ser o companheiro perfeito para o tema da área de trabalho. Como o Paper GTK, o tema do ícone precisa ser criado.

Para instalar o tema, pegue-o no Github, com o clone git comando.

git clone https://github.com/snwh/paper-icon-theme.git

Mova o terminal para o tema do ícone de papel pasta com o CD comando.

cd paper-icon-theme

Dentro da pasta de fontes do ícone Papel, o processo de construção é idêntico às instruções do tema GTK. Primeira corrida autogen.sh para gerar o configurar arquivo e makefile.

./autogen.sh
./configure
make

Por fim, instale o tema do ícone no / usr / share / icons /.

sudo make install

Instalar tema de ícone para usuário único

Executando o faça instalar comando com sudo instala o tema do ícone globalmente, para todos os usuários. Se você não estiver interessado em disponibilizar o tema do ícone para todos no sistema, precisará instalá-lo localmente, no diretório ~ / .icons pasta. Infelizmente, os scripts de construção com o tema Ícone de papel não funcionam dessa maneira. Assim como o tema GTK, você precisará mover os arquivos manualmente.

Para começar, CD para dentro / usr / local / share / icons

cd /usr/local/share/icons

Em seguida, faça um novo ~ / .icons pasta em ~ /.

mkdir -p ~/.icons

Por fim, use mv para instalar o tema do ícone.

mv Paper* ~/.icons
</p>

Comentários